Respondents Criminal Original Petition is filed under Section 528 of Bharatiya Nagarik Suraksha Sanhita, 2023 to direct the 2nd respondent, Inspector of Police, (Crime)-E-2-Royapettah Police Station, to conduct a speedy investigation U/s 193 (1) BNSS, without any further delay, and consequently direct the 2nd respondent police to file the final report under Section 193(3)(i) of BNSS, (Old Act Section 173 Cr.P.C) in FIR No.69 of 2025 dated 26.03.2025 on the file of Inspector of Police-Crimes, E-2Royapettah Police, in the interest of justice. For Petitioner : Mr. R. Dinesh For Respondents: Mr. Leonard Arul Joseph Selvam, Additional Public Prosecutor 1/4

O R D E R

This Criminal Original Petition has been filed to direct the 2nd respondent police to file charge sheet/final report based on the FIR in Crime No.69 of 2025 dated 26.03.2025, pending on the file of the 2nd respondent police, within a time frame to be fixed by this Court.

2. Heard the learned counsel for the petitioner and the learned Additional Public Prosecutor for the respondents.

3. The learned counsel appearing for the petitioner would submit that though the 2nd respondent Police has registered a case in the above said crime number on 26.03.2025, no final report is filed till date.

4. The learned Additional Public Prosecutor appearing for the respondents would submit that the 2nd respondent Police shall file a final report within a period of three months.

5. In view of the above submission made by the learned Additional Public Prosecutor, the 2nd respondent police is directed to either file a final report or closure report, as the case may be, within a period of three months 2/4

from the date of receipt of a copy of this order under due intimation to the de facto complainant.

6.With the above direction, this Criminal Original Petition is disposed of.
